The Georgia State Financing and Investment Commission (GSFIC), as "Owner", on behalf the Board of Regents of the University System of Georgia ("Using Agency" or 'BOR''), is seeking firms interested in providing building commissioning services for a project known as Project No. J-429, Science and Ag Hill Phase III, PSC Building #1013 Renovation Phase 2 at The University of Georgia located in Athens, Georgia. 1. GENERAL PROJECT INFORMATION Project Description The building #1013 Renovations will support comprehensive renewal efforts within the c. 1959 former Poultry Science Building, currently known as Building #1013 following relocation of the Poultry Science Department to the new Poultry Science Building. The north wing is anticipated to be renovated for research programs in the Institute of Integrative Precision Agriculture and the south wing will be renovated as an instructional hub. Building system replacements and code-oriented upgrades will advance reuse of this mid century science facility for these renovated purposes. Provision of active learning classrooms and collaborative study spaces is a key anticipated programmatic element, advancing the university's 2025 Strategic Plan goal to "enhance infrastructure and support for evidence-based teaching methods across the curriculum." As a component of the University of Georgia's larger strategic Science and Ag Hill Modernization efforts, the full renovation will enable greater efficiencies in space assignments and contribute to further renewal opportunities in facilities to be vacated with its completion. The Phase 1 project will renovate an approximate 15,500 GSF ground-floor portion of the south wing and includes 24 seat and 35 seat active learning classrooms and collaborative student spaces, study rooms, and support offices. Construction is scheduled to begin summer 2024 and to be complete for classes fall 2025. The Phase 1 scope includes a new two-sided elevator with stops to all the floors, a new building transformer, and electrical switchboard for the entire building. The Phase 2 project, approximately 49,650 GSF, will renovate spaces not captured in Phase 1. The remaining south wing areas will provide active learning classrooms of various sizes, collaborative student spaces and study rooms. The north wing will be renovated for flexible modernized research space for programs in the Institute of Integrative Precision Agriculture. This is anticipated to be primarily computational labs with associated graduate student open office write up stations, research faculty offices and conference rooms. There may be some limited wet lab space on the 3rd floor of the north wing. Primary scope components include core mechanical, electrical, and plumbing systems renewal and upgrades to life safety and accessibility-related building deficiencies. Project Delivery Method The delivery method for this Project will be construction manager at-risk (CM/GC), and, at a minimum, will employ the services of a Design Professional and a Commissioning Agent, in addition to the services of a CM/GC. Project Budget The preliminary Stated Cost Limitation (SCL) or construction cost of the Project is estimated at $25,300,000. The final SCL may be revised by the Owner due to final programmatic requirements, funding availability or other circumstances. Project Schedule The CxA's services are anticipated to commence in Spring of 2025. (Note: All of the dates indicated in this section are estimates and as such are subject to change.) Sustainable Approach The project will incorporate the requirements of the Energy Efficiency & Sustainable Construction Act of 2008 (O.C.G.A. 50-8-18) and it is the desire of the Owner to incorporate sustainable design and construction concepts in the project where feasible to do so. Further, Georgia Peach certification is required with commissioning. Owner's Project Management Program (e-Builder) CxA shall be required to use the Owner's free Project Management Program, E-Builder, for contract administration processes including, but not limited to, Requests for Information, Change Orders, Payment Applications, Notices of Non-Compliance and Incumberance Records.
